Shikhar Dhawan and Virat Kohli are second in the ICC ODI rankings

In the latest ICC ODI rankings released on Wednesday after an unbeaten half-century against Sri Lanka, India opener Shikhar Dhawan has moved up two places to 16th while Virat Kohli has been placed second. In the first match of the three-match ODI series in Colombo, Dhawan reached 712 rating points with an unbeaten 86, which helped him gain two places, while Kohli has 848 points.

India’s senior batsman Rohit Sharma is third with 817 points while Pakistan’s Babar Azam (873) tops the list. The rankings have seen the results of the three-match series between Zimbabwe and Bangladesh, the third match between South Africa and Ireland and the first two ODIs between India and Sri Lanka. Among bowlers are India’s Yuzvendra Chahal (four places to 20th), Sri Lanka’s Wanidu Hasaranga (22nd to 36th), South Africa’s Tabrez Shamsi (eight places to 39th) and Ireland’s Simi Singh (51st). Zimbabwean blessing Muzarbani (70th place) managed to move up.

In the ICC T20 rankings, Pakistani opener Mohammad Rizwan and England middle order batsman Liam Livingstone have made enough gains to be the highest run-getter for their teams in a three-match series in which England won 2-1. Wicketkeeper batsman Rizwan reached the seventh rank of his career. In the last match of the series, he added 176 runs with an unbeaten 76, giving him a four-point advantage.

He was ranked in the top 10 for the first time since being selected as the player of the series against Zimbabwe in April this year. Livingstone jumped 144 places to 27th place. He has only played eight T20 internationals since his debut against South Africa four years ago. The 27-year-old scored 147 runs against Pakistan in his debut international century (103 off 43 balls).
